Food Access

By June 2021, Human Services will increase by 50% the number of low-income seniors and disabled single adults enrolled in CalFresh.

VERIFICATION LINK/DOCUMENTATION

Key Steps

1 2 3 4
Identify potential eligible seniors and disabled individuals, including supplemental security income recipients, currently receiving services. Work with partners to reach out to and enroll aged and disabled individuals, including supplemental security income recipients into the CalFresh program. Establish or continue agreements for outreach services. Enroll new recipients.

For individuals and families experiencing poverty, reliable access to nutritious food supports good physical health, reduces chronic illness, and helps ease the constant worry about having enough food on the table. Beginning in June 2019, Seniors and people with disabilities receiving Supplemental Security Income (SSI)/State Supplemental Payment (SSP) became eligible for CalFresh nutrition assistance.
